CDL - Commercial Driver's License THEORYDriver's ServicesHYBRID CDL THEORY COURSE Driving a Commercial Motor Vehicle (CMV) requires a higher level of knowledge, experience, skills, and physical abilities than that required to drive a non-commercial vehicle. In order to obtain a Commercial Driver's License (CDL), an applicant must pass both skills and knowledge testing geared to these higher standards. This Hybrid CDL Theory Course provides the classroom portion of the CDL endorsement steps and satisfies all Entry Level Driver's Training (ELDT) theory requirements. Students will complete the required coursework independently, allowing for a flexible schedule and individualized pacing. In addition to independent coursework, students will participate in two required one-on-one instructional meetings with a licensed instructor. These sessions are held by appointment and provide personalized guidance, review of required content, and verification of coursework completion. Meeting locations will be determined by mutual agreement between the instructor and participant. Course content includes: Basic operation of a CDL vehicle Pre-trip inspection Safe operating procedures Advanced operating procedures Vehicle systems and malfunctions Non-driving activities This is a reading and coursework-intensive class. A licensed instructor will be available for assistance and questions throughout the process. After completing ELDT requirements, students must complete behind-the-wheel training independently. No behind-the-wheel training is provided as part of this course; however, resources will be shared by the instructor. If your future includes needing a CDL endorsement, this course provides the knowledge necessary to become licensed while offering a flexible, cost-effective training option. Child and Babysitting Safety ClassYouthThe Child and Babysitting Safety (CABS) program from the American Safety and Health Institute provides everything you need to know for safe and successful babysitting. The students will receive their certification card and instructions to access a digital copy of the CABS student book at the end of class. Topics cover everything from getting started with your business to collaborating with parents and children, safety, safe sleep practices, caregiving, emergencies, and basic first aid. CABS will help set you up for babysitting success. Students must be present for the entire class and complete the core learning objectives to receive certification, valid for two years.
